Cum să vă editați fișierul gazdelor pe Windows, Mac sau Linux

Uneori va trebui să editați fișierul hosts de pe computer. Uneori din cauza unui atac sau farsă, și altele, astfel încât să puteți controla simplu și liber accesul la site-urile web și traficul de rețea.

fișierele gazdă au fost utilizate de la ARPANET. Au fost folosite pentru a rezolva numele gazdelor înainte de DNS. fișierele gazde ar fi documente masive utilizate pentru a ajuta la rezoluția numelui rețelei.

Microsoft a păstrat fișierul gazdelor în viață în rețelele Windows, motiv pentru care variază foarte puțin dacă este utilizat în Windows, MacOS sau Linux. Sintaxa rămâne în mare parte aceeași pe toate platformele. Majoritatea fișierelor gazde vor avea mai multe intrări pentru loopback. Putem folosi asta pentru exemplul de bază pentru sintaxa tipică.

Prima parte va fi locația către care să redirecționați adresa, a doua parte va fi adresa pe care doriți să o redirecționați, iar a treia parte este comentariul. Ele pot fi separate printr-un spațiu, dar pentru ușurința citirii sunt de obicei separate de una sau două file.

127.0.0.1 localhosts #loopback

Acum să ne uităm la accesarea fișierelor gazdelor din diferitele sisteme de operare ...

Windows 8 sau 8.1 sau 10

Din păcate, Windows 8 sau 10 face enervant să deschizi aplicații ca administrator - dar nu este prea dificil. Doar căutați Notepad, apoi faceți clic dreapta pe Notepad în lista cu rezultatele căutării și alegeți să îl rulați ca administrator. Dacă utilizați Windows 10, acesta va fi în meniul Start.

Dacă utilizați Windows 10, va arăta mai mult așa:

După ce ați făcut acest lucru, deschideți următorul fișier folosind funcția Fișier -> Deschidere.

c: \ windows \ system32 \ drivers \ etc \ hosts

Apoi, puteți edita normal.

Windows 7

Pentru a accesa fișierul hosts din Windows 7, puteți utiliza următoarea comandă din Linia de rulare pentru a deschide blocnotesul și fișierul.

notepad c: \ windows \ system32 \ drivers \ etc \ hosts

Odată ce blocnotesul este deschis, puteți edita fișierul. În acest exemplu vom bloca Facebook. Pentru a face acest lucru, trebuie doar să introduceți următoarele după marca #.

0.0.0.0 www.facebook.com

Acum că v-ați editat fișierul Hosts, asigurați-vă că îl salvați.

Acum observați dacă încercăm să accesăm Facebook în IE, nu putem ajunge la pagină.

De asemenea, nu am reușit să ajungem la el în Google Chrome ... (verificați notele la final). De asemenea, pentru mai multe informații despre editarea fișierului Hosts, consultați articolul The Geek despre cum să creați o comandă rapidă pentru a edita rapid fișierul Hosts.

Ubuntu

În Ubuntu 10.04 și în majoritatea distribuțiilor Linux puteți edita fișierul hosts direct în terminal. Puteți utiliza editorul preferat sau chiar deschide editorul de text GUI preferat. Pentru acest exemplu vom folosi VIM. La fel ca Windows 7, fișierul gazdelor Ubuntu se află în folderul / etc / , deși aici se află în rădăcina unității. Pentru a edita fișierul, va trebui să îl deschideți ca root, motiv pentru care folosim sudo aici.

Acum că este deschis, îl putem edita pentru a redirecționa Facebook în nimic. Veți observa că cu Ubuntu există și o secțiune pentru IP6. Pentru majoritatea nevoilor, va trebui doar să o editați în secțiunea de sus și să ignorați IP6.

Acum putem salva fișierul și putem încerca să accesăm Facebook.com. La fel ca în Windows vom vedea că acum suntem redirecționați către un site care nu există.

macOS (Orice versiune)

În macOS, accesarea fișierului hosts este foarte asemănătoare cu Ubuntu. Începeți de la terminal și utilizați editorul preferat, chiar dacă doriți să apelați un editor de text GUI, este mai ușor să faceți acest lucru de la terminal.

Fișierul va semăna ceva mai mult cu Windows, doar cu puțin mai puține explicații. Din nou, vom redirecționa Facebook.

De data aceasta se pare că 0.0.0.0 este un loopback și vă va direcționa către pagina de testare a computerelor Apache.

Note

Există câteva lucruri de remarcat din acest parcurs pe care le-am observat. Când l-am testat, Chrome nu a folosit fișierul hosts în niciun sistem de operare, dar am reușit să blocăm Facebook în Chrome prin adăugarea www.facebook.com . De asemenea, asigurați-vă că ați plasat și o linie suplimentară după ultima intrare pentru secțiune.

Acest lucru ar trebui să vă ajute să înțelegeți fișierul Hosts și cum vă poate ajuta să vă protejați computerul. Îl puteți utiliza pentru a bloca site-urile pe care nu doriți să le poată accesa un computer. Dacă aveți mai multe sugestii pentru oricare dintre sistemele de operare pe care le-am iubit, atunci lăsați un comentariu și anunțați-ne!

Creați o comandă rapidă pentru a edita rapid fișierul gazdelor dvs. în Windows